Transaction 43f428bdb78f91aacd414f5f870acc856483891fa001b380a11c42d2b4091e35

1 Input
2 Outputs
  • 43f428bdb78f91aacd414f5f870acc856483891fa001b380a11c42d2b4091e35:0
  • value  474815
    address  18vvbvuh97TUEiET4sthJksMKtKRm4YvFX
  • 43f428bdb78f91aacd414f5f870acc856483891fa001b380a11c42d2b4091e35:1
  • value  6533256702
    address  bc1qwdgug95u7yjf0fnq75r0vpjjxzmmuc4ekahxkvkg3f0ufuwq0l3q48a60m